Traditionally, Lent is a fasting period practiced by Christians all ov...Simply put, to justify is to declare righteous. Justification is an act of God whereby He pronounces a sinner to be righteous because of that sinner’s faith in Christ. Redemption is a biblical word that means "a purchase" or "a ransom." Historically, redemption was used in reference to the purchase of a slave's freedom. A slave was "redeemed" when the price was paid for his freedom. Many Americans believe the United States was founded as a Christian nation, and the idea is energizing ...Justification is not just a message of the Protestant Reformation. It is a foundationally Christian message about how we are saved by Jesus. As defined in the Baker's Biblical Dictionary, Justification is the declaring of a person to be just or righteous. It is a legal term signifying acquittal, a fact that makes it unpalatable to many in our day.Answer. The Christian view of wealth should be derived from the Scriptures.
